Most recent H2Hs: A first meeting in five years

This will be the first time since 2020 that Bayern Munich and Chelsea have played against each other. Back then, the two clubs played each other either side of the first Coronavirus pandemic, with Bayern winning 3-0 at Stamford Bridge before killing the tie six months later in a behind-closed-doors match at the Allianz Arena.

Bayern Munich preview: Blues to face familiar foes

Chelsea will be well aware of the attacking prowess that Bayern possess with the German side's front three featuring a trio of players who made a name for themselves in the Premier League – Harry Kane, Luis Diaz and Michael Olise. In terms of injuries, Kompany is without Jamal Musiala, Hiroki Ito, Alphonso Davies and Raphael Guerreiro.

Chelsea preview: Palmer to return to the starting XI

Cole Palmer was excellent off the bench at the weekend, and the Chelsea talisman will start on Wednesday night. Enzo Maresca still has his fair share of injuries, though, with Estevao, Liam Delap, Romeo Lavia, Dario Essugo and Benoit Badiashile all ruled out of this one.
